I also like to research an art series and pick a couple of favorites to keep as a collection. These are vintage lily leaf art pieces from ZGallerie about six years ago. Here’s a pro tip – i
Browse print for art. Although it is not easy to “identify” a group, they usually number their prints in series with Roman numerals. In the search bar, I’m looking for “II”, which stands for “2”. When I run the results I check “art” in the filters so it only gives me art (instead of cards, stationery, etc.) and everything that filters from there is the second part of the art string. If you find a piece you like, click on the artist’s name and you can browse their other work. Nine times out of ten, if they have any II symbol, there is also an I (sometimes III and IV).
A more sophisticated (yet statement-making, sure!) way to “decorate” large walls is to turn your walls into art yourself. Adding trim and molding is something we’ve done to customize different spaces throughout our home, and although you can add art on top, they can stand on their own without any additional embellishments. In Eliza’s nursery we added five single boxes of picture frames, but in our bedroom we added two rows of boxes around the entire room. We also added complete detailing around the vaulted ceiling. I’ve had a contractor do all the work, but using shoe molding and gluing regular boxes directly to the drywall and painting them keeps costs down on projects that can get started quickly.
